如何高效搭建内容分发网络(CDN)?

搭建CDN(内容分发网络)的步骤和注意事项如下:

选择CDN服务提供商

选择一个可靠的CDN服务提供商是关键,市场上有许多CDN服务提供商可供选择,如Cloudflare、Akamai、AWS CloudFront等,注册一个账号并购买相应的CDN服务套餐。

如何高效搭建内容分发网络(CDN)?插图1
(图片来源网络,侵删)

创建CDN加速域名

在CDN服务提供商的管理后台中创建一个新的CDN加速域名,这个域名需要与自己的网站绑定,以实现内容加速。

配置DNS解析

在你的网站的DNS管理平台上添加CDN域名的解析记录,指向CDN服务提供商的服务器,这包括创建CNAME记录,将网站域名指向CDN提供的域名。

配置项 说明
加速区域 根据您的需求选择合适的加速区域,如中国境内、中国境外或全球。
加速域名 域名长度不超过81字符,需符合国家相关法律法规要求。

配置CDN加速参数

在CDN管理后台中配置CDN加速域名的相关参数,包括缓存策略、CDN节点分布、访问控制等,合理的配置可以最大化CDN的效果,提高访问速度和安全性。

测试和优化

完成配置后,进行测试以验证CDN加速效果,可以使用网络测速工具和用户反馈来评估性能,如果发现任何问题或需要进一步优化,可以根据测试结果调整配置参数。

使用免费CDN解决方案(可选)

如果你希望使用免费的CDN解决方案,可以考虑使用jsDelivr+GitHub的组合,通过将静态资源上传到GitHub仓库,并使用jsDelivr的CDN链接来引用这些资源,可以实现基本的CDN加速功能。

如何高效搭建内容分发网络(CDN)?插图3
(图片来源网络,侵删)

注意事项

在搭建CDN之前,请确保你的网站已经进行了备案(如果需要的话),并且符合国家相关法律法规要求。

定期更新你的静态资源以保持内容的最新状态,并根据需要调整缓存规则以获得更好的性能。

注意CDN的计费策略和流量包的使用情况,避免产生不必要的费用。

通过以上步骤,你可以成功搭建一个CDN来加速你网站的内容分发,提高用户体验和网站性能。

如何高效搭建内容分发网络(CDN)?插图5
(图片来源网络,侵删)

本文来源于互联网,如若侵权,请联系管理员删除,本文链接:https://www.9969.net/57815.html

小末小末
上一篇 2024年9月24日 11:47
下一篇 2024年9月24日 11:55

相关推荐